    Xmas pressie Free Drive Imaging program


    Aomei Backuper.

    Image Drives/System/Partitions.

    Full/Differential/Incremental.

    Image mounting. Scheduling.

    Creates Winpe recovery media - no need for WAIK/WADK download. Native 64 pe too.

    Don't know how long it will be free. Worth getting it while you can.
